Follow the steps to view multiple PDF in Google Chrome

  1. Open the DocHub website and log in to your account to access your documents.
  2. Once logged in, use the import feature to upload the PDF files you want to view. You can select multiple files from your computer.
  3. After your PDFs are uploaded, they will appear in your document library. Click on the first PDF to open it in the editor.
  4. To view additional PDFs, simply open a new tab in Google Chrome and repeat the process for the other PDFs you want to view, ensuring seamless navigation between them.
  5. If you need to make any edits or annotations, use the editing tools provided within the platform to enhance your documents.
  6. Once you've completed your work, you can download the edited PDFs, print them, or share them directly from the platform.

How to enable the native Chrome PDF viewer. In Chrome, click the three dots in the upper right corner of your browser window. Navigate to Settings Advanced Privacy and Security. Click Site Settings PDF Documents. Locate the toggle switch next to Download PDF files instead of automatically opening them in Chrome. How to open PDF in Google Chrome Locate and browse for the PDF you want to view. Right-click on it. Select Open with Google Chrome. Click on Open.
Select Privacy and security under advanced settings. Select Site Settings on the list of options on the right. On the PDF documents menu, toggle the slider Off next to Download PDF files instead of automatically opening them in Chrome to allow Chrome to automatically open PDF documents upon downloading them. Google Chromes built-in PDF file viewer is turned on by default. It is convenient if you want to view PDFs as quickly as possible, but if you prefer to download copies of PDF files, you can turn off the Chrome PDF viewer to make those downloads happen automatically.
